Psychotic Weasel posted:

While I am looking forward to this game I don't plan on significantly adjusting my schedule so I can show up to work dead tired or wasting vacation time that can be used to actually do things I need to take time away from work for.

That said, if you bought this for the Xbone then you can already pre-load the game apparently. In case you wanted 30GB of dead weight hanging around for 2 weeks I guess. One of the preorder perks?

It makes sense to let people preload art and voice assets once the game has gone gold, those things aren't going to change before release, account for 95% of the data downloaded, don't give away any trade secrets, and aren't helpful to crackers at all. If they let everyone preload 2 weeks early then antisocial manchildren like us could grab it now, and an official Bethesda email 1 week before release would get the more alert plebs to preload then, so maybe by release day 1/2 of the preorders would have already loaded and Steam's servers wouldn't crap out (as bad).

Fallout 4 soundtrack stuff

Looks like this one will be in the game

https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Qgcy-V6YIuI

quote:

“It's multiples of whatever we did in Fallout 3. I've never totalled it up actually [laughs.] But more than we should have done probably,” he said. “There's the classic Fallout 3 rock station. We put a classical station in this time that kind of ties into the story. Radio Plays which are somewhere in between. There are different factions that have their own little thing. So more than three radio stations, but less than ten, depending on where you are in the world.”
